How to change SAML-Mappings (SSO) March 15, 2026 13:04 Updated After a full SSO Setup was configured either by you or by BOC, you can adapt the existing configuration to your needs at any time.Please note: SAML mapping in connection with synchronisation settings influences, which user is in which usergroup, has access, desired rights, and systemroles. ProcedureTo change the group assignment as part of the SSO login, please proceed as follows: 1.) Log in to the administration interface with an admin user.2.) Call up the configuration via the Authentication settings.3.) In the corresponding connector, click on Edit (1) and switch to the 04 User Mapping (2) tab There you can create “mappings” between your AD and your BOC Management Product for groups, roles, licenses and repositories.These mappings check for certain strings in an attribute, which ADONIS or ADOIT expects from your Active Directory, during user login. ExampleIf the word Designer is included in your ADs group claim, the user is assigned to the selected Top Level user group. The basic assignments work as a fallback-configuration that is activated, if a user does not match any of the configured mappings. In the Synchronize user menu, you can control whether this synchronization should be carried out at every login.Note: Even if sync is not enabled, it will be applied during first user creation. This means, that your BOC Management Product reacts directly to changes to the AD groups of individual users during login.Use case: A former designer becomes a reader as soon as a login occurs without the corresponding AD group).The disadvantage: Any changes made by an admin in ADONIS or ADOIT to a user are overwritten by SAML the next time the user logs in.
